P954 VTN is a 1997 Vauxhall Frontera in Blue with a 2,499c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.8%.
Across all 1997 Vauxhall Frontera models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.6% with a typical mileage of 89,278 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Frontera f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 59,436 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P954 VTN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Frontera typ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 29 years old, this Vauxhall Frontera is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
